My Worst Best Friend

by Dyan Sheldon

Gracie and Savannah are best friends, despite being totally different. When Gracie meets a boy she really likes, and Savannah comes between them, Gracie realises that maybe it's time she started thinking for herself. A witty and funny story about friendship, keeping your own identity and moving on. Ages 12+.
